Using a Sandisk Extreme Pro Class 10, U3, V30, A1 - 64 GB (No Issues recording in 4K)

Card before that was not a V30 even though it was a 64 GB and said 100 MB/s. Got the message card too slow. Bought the card listed above and never saw the message again.

Your card is fake or defective. Mavic air writes at 100 Mbps not MBPs so your card was supposed to be almost 10 times faster then required
 
I have a Samsung Pro+(Black with Red) U3 Card rated at ( 60MB/s W / 100MB/s R) that came out before the V30 rating came out and I am getting a slow SD Card icon on it. Footage comes out fine at 100mb/s (12.5 MB/S).

I also have a current gen Samsung EVO Plus (Red) U3 card that is in theory a slower rated card that does not get the Slow SD Card rating.

I think what 'possibly' could be happening is there are certain meta data tags (V30 maybee?) that the Mavic Air is looking at to determine the SD Card speed, regardless of the actual performance of the card. The same Samsung U3 card in a SD Card adapter does not get recognized as supporting the Sony Alpha Series(A7 series) XAVC-S Codec that runs at 100mb/s for 4K recording. Sony does not even let you switch the codec :(.

I commend DJI for still letting the Mavic Air use the 4K modes for cards that are fast enough but just didnt get the latest industry card rating (which it seems we get a new one every 6 months).

Maybe future Firmware updates for the Mavic air could address card ratings in this regard or there possibly could be a card test feature added? Just some thoughts.
